Ingredients

Sausage Claypot Rice

1. Wash the rice, soak for 1 hour, put a layer of oil on the bottom of the casserole, pour the washed rice into the casserole, add 1.5 times the amount of water, a piece of Chinese sausage, and wash off the chicken.

2. Boil

3. Boiled to the heart honeycomb

4. Wash the sausage, slice it, and shred the ginger

5. Add a spoonful of oil along the side

6. Add sausage, ginger, egg

7. Boil water in a pot, let the water open into the chicken salamander, and blanch it.

8. Take a small bowl, add light soy sauce, sugar, and a little boiled water to make a juice

9. Add the chicken feathers and the mixed juice

Tips:

The bottom of the pan should be smeared with oil so that the rice will not stick to the pan
